Title: The Goethe Certificate: A Comprehensive Guide to German Language Proficiency
The Goethe Certificate, also understood as the Goethe-Zertifikat, is a prominent language certification that is acknowledged worldwide. It is a proof of German language proficiency, awarded by the Goethe-Institut, a non-profit company that promotes the research study and use of the German language abroad.
The Goethe Certificate is readily available at 6 various levels, corresponding to the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R): A1, A2, B1, B2, C1, and C2. Each level represents a specific level of language proficiency, from novice to proficiency.

The Goethe Certificate Exam:
The Goethe Certificate exam consists of 4 sections: listening, reading, writing, and speaking. The format and material of each area differ depending upon the level of the exam.
At the A1 and A2 levels, the exam focuses on basic language abilities, such as introducing oneself, asking and addressing easy concerns, and understanding basic written and spoken German.
At the B1 and B2 levels, the exam ends up being more difficult, with a focus on more complex language skills, such as expressing viewpoints, comprehending longer texts, and getting involved in conversations on a variety of subjects.
At the C1 and C2 levels, the exam is created to check proficiency of the German language, with a concentrate on sophisticated language skills, such as understanding complex texts, revealing oneself with complete confidence and spontaneously, and utilizing the language in an expert or scholastic context.
